Monarchs Came Up Short in Close Match With Knights

BUENA VISTA, Va.  Methodist men's tennis traveled to Buena Vista, Virginia on Friday afternoon where they took on some tough competition against the Knights of Southern Virginia.
 
The teams kept it interesting with three matches going into tie breakers and two matches being retired before dropping the overall match by one point to the Knights, 5-4.

HOW IT HAPPENED
  • Methodist started their doubles matches winning one of the three contests. The lone win came from duo, Jordan Theron, and Quinn McNamara 8-6 at the No. 1 doubles.
  • Henry Murray and Luke Laney competed in the No. 2 slot and put up a strong fight against opponents Marcos Dias and Benton Drake to go into a tie breaker. Unfortunately, the tie break was not in Murray or Laney's favor as the pair lost 7-5.
  • The Monarchs and Knights split the singles matches as Methodist's No. 1, 2 & 3 singles teams took their individual victories.
  • Theron reported the first win after opponent Dias had to retire from the match, giving Theron the automatic win.
  • Murray and McNamara both went extra sets in their singles matches, as Murray won 6-1 in the first set, dropped the second set 4-6 and came back to win the third set 6-3.  McNamara dropped his first set 7-6 and then won the second and third sets 6-3, and 10-6 respectively.
